Malaria remains a major global health challenge, and the molecular targets and mechanisms of action of several promising antimalarial compounds remain incompletely understood. In this Discovery Postdoctoral Fellowship, you will develop and apply innovative target-identification and interactomics approaches to uncover the biological pathways underlying parasite survival and drug response.
The fellow will design, construct, and characterize molecular libraries and discovery resources, including display-based and related screening platforms, to enable systematic target identification and interaction mapping. These resources will be applied to identify targets and interaction partners of next-generation compounds and biological probes. The fellow will focus on developing broadly applicable molecular discovery workflows that can support target identification, protein interaction mapping, and mechanism-of-action studies.
This project places molecular discovery platform development at the center of an adaptable discovery framework, combining display technologies, protein engineering, molecular-library screening, selection design, and targeted validation to generate mechanistic insight into biological pathways. Working closely with scientists across Discovery Sciences and Global Health, the fellow will have the opportunity to engage with complementary technologies such as mass spectrometry-based proteomics, chemical proteomics, structural biology, next-generation sequencing, and computational analysis as relevant to target identification and mechanism-of-action studies.
Successful outcomes are expected to generate impactful publications and provide reusable resources for future antimalarial drug discovery efforts across disease-relevant biological systems.
